Commercial Property Clearing in Atlanta, GA
Commercial property clearing services involve the removal of unwanted debris, structures, and materials from commercial sites, including office buildings, retail spaces, warehouses, and industrial properties. This service covers a variety of projects such as preparing a site for new construction, demolishing outdated structures, clearing land after renovations, or removing hazardous materials. Property owners typically seek this service to create a clean, safe, and accessible space for future development or use, ensuring the property meets local regulations and safety standards.
Before requesting commercial property clearing, property owners should understand the scope of work required, including the types of materials to be removed and any potential obstacles or restrictions on site access. It is also helpful to consider whether any permits or approvals are needed for demolition or debris removal, especially for larger projects or sites with hazardous materials. Clarifying these details can help ensure the clearing process proceeds smoothly and aligns with the specific needs of the property.

Common Commercial Property Clearing Jobs
Commercial Property Clearing - Removal of debris, old equipment, and unwanted materials from commercial sites.
Construction Debris Removal - Clearing construction waste and leftover materials after renovation or building projects.
Office Space Clearing - Clearing out furniture, partitions, and clutter from commercial office environments.
Industrial Site Cleanup - Removing hazardous materials and debris from industrial and manufacturing facilities.
Retail Space Clearing - Preparing retail locations by removing fixtures, signage, and debris for renovations or new tenants.
Land Clearing Services - Clearing overgrown vegetation, trees, and brush to prepare commercial land for development.
